Blockchain and Distributed Ledger Technology
Blockchain and distributed ledger technology are expected to play a major role in Fintech in 2025. These technologies allow for secure, transparent, and efficient transactions, and are being used in a variety of applications, including digital payments, supply chain management, and identity verification. Some of the key benefits of blockchain and distributed ledger technology include:
- Increased security and transparency
- Improved efficiency and speed
- Reduced costs and complexity
Artificial Intelligence and Machine Learning

Artificial intelligence (AI) and machine learning (ML) are also expected to have a significant impact on Fintech in 2025. These technologies are being used to improve customer service, detect fraud, and optimize business processes. Some of the key applications of AI and ML in Fintech include:
- Chatbots and virtual assistants
- Predictive analytics and risk management
- Automated decision-making and processing
Digital Payments and Mobile Wallets

Digital payments and mobile wallets are becoming increasingly popular, and are expected to continue to grow in 2025. These technologies allow users to make payments and transfer money using their mobile devices, and are being used in a variety of applications, including:
- Contactless payments and NFC technology
- Mobile wallets and digital payment platforms
- Cryptocurrencies and blockchain-based payments
